Came to this Gim Huat Coffeeshop as there are two famous food stalls here - one of them is this Sin Ming Roti Prata. Though there is a queue, the wait wasn’t long. The speed at which they churn out the deliciously perfect prata is amazing. If you like small crispy bites, then you definitely have to try their coin prata. My favourite is usually the egg and plain prata, and theirs have that crisp on the outside and fluff on the inside. The punch is the fish curry sauce which is tangy and spicy. I like to get their fried fish to go with the seemingly simple but very satisfying prata.

Located at a coffee shop, paynow/paylah options available if you forgot your cash. Went around 8ish, didn’t have to queue long. There were many selections on the menu but we went with the kosong and egg prata, ordered an extra side of curry with chicken breast. Totally get the hype - freshly made upon ordering, it was fluffy and crispy, not as oily as expected. The curry might be spicy for those who can’t take spicy food and the chicken breast was juicy and tender. If you need more curry, just walk over and request for a refill.
